Harper Fire Department receives grant

Harper Advocate – August 14, 2013
Submitted by Newz Group Clipping Service – September 4, 2013

The Harper Fire Department has received State approval for a Volunteer Fire Assistance (VFA) Grant this year, according to Kansas Forest Service Management Coordinator Ross Hauck.

Harper will receive $3000 towards a remote control bumper nozzle for an additional rural brush truck being built on a 5 ton all-wheel drive chassis which was given to the fire department at no charge from the Forest Service.

Fire departments can apply each year for the VFA monies. Harper has received thousands of dollars over the years through the program.
